The aim of the programme ‘Unnat Bharat Abhiyan’ is to connect institutions of higher education with local communities to address the development challenges of rural India through appropriate technologies and knowledge transfer.
Under UBA, participating Higher Education Institutions adopt a cluster of villages and work with the local communities to understand their problems and come up with technological interventions and solutions based on the institutions’ expertise to contribute to the sustainable development of these areas.
UBA is an initiative by the Ministry of Human Resource Development (now Ministry of Education). It aims to create a virtuous cycle between society and a higher education system, with the latter providing knowledge and technology to improve rural livelihoods and the former helping the latter to shape research and education programs.
